Transaction 44a13ccb40cb604d0a21607dc433981453456390d0bfbe9f9252f2d82ef583a4
1 Input
1 Output
-
44a13ccb40cb604d0a21607dc433981453456390d0bfbe9f9252f2d82ef583a4:0
- value
- 1890472
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5f78f23ebf215070e01a65c16ef508052c548f OP_EQUAL
- address
- 3MsXdUoTVu6FtfuZo1tDfY1UvTqEaYnb4M